Leg Surgery To Increase Height . This procedure is like the simple limb lengthening operation and takes almost the same time but it uses more complicated technology. In height adjustment surgery, the surgeon actually cuts the bone to simulate the conditions that occur with a fracture. Should You Choose Limb Lengthening (Grow Taller) Surgery from www.findhealthtips.com Leg lengthening surgery is an inpatient procedure performed in a hospital that uses your body’s own capacity to form new bone, while soft tissue, nerves, and blood vessels stretch slowly over time to increase the length of a leg that is shorter than your other leg. Limb lengthening is a procedure to increase height which is done by using the body’s ability to regenerate new bone as well as soft tissues, blood vessels, ligaments and nerves that support it. Height lengthening is a surgery that increases the length of the long bones of the leg.

Concrete is considered ideal for sport courts as a permanent structure that when done right will not require any maintenance. As with many things in life, the foundation is key to your basketball court’s triumph. Set up and pour the concrete for the court surface.

Many Courts Are Built Over A 4” Thick Concrete Slab Using 3500 Psi Concrete And 1/2″ Rebar Reinforcements.


And a compacted base works better for basketball courts than for rectangular paddle/racquet courts, because a basketball is dribbled up & down while a small ball for racquet sports is hit horizontally. Joints should be cut to depth of 1.25 inches and should be cut the day of placement, not the day after. Under international basketball federation (fiba) rules, the court is slightly smaller, measuring 28 by 15 meters (91.9 by 49.2 ft).
